AJH Synth Eurorack Ambient Ditty - revisiting an early recording


Published on Jun 1, 2019 DreamsOfWires

"Re-recording something I originally uploaded featuring a Moog Minitaur with Sunvox on an iPad. It's a very simple piece, but here I've used entirely analog sounds from the AJH eurorack system. The background melody is kind of a pseudo two-part polyphonic voice using two separate VCO's, envelopes, and the Gemini filter in Dual mode. The other part is a third VCO through the Ring SM, providing up to two suboctaves, and then into the Ladder Filter. An external LFO is modulating the pulse width of this VCO. The Keystep's Mod output is patched to the Ladder Filter's frequency. Gear list at the bottom.

I wanted it to sound a little less gnarly than the original, with less resonance, hopefully capturing a little more of the MiniMod's warmth and character. Here's a link to the original: [originally posted here]

Gear used: AJH Synth VCO (x3), dual contour, DH-ADSR, gain switch, VCA (x2), Ring SM, Gemini and Ladder filters. FC Waverunner LFO, Korg SQ-1 (pattern - parallel mode) and Arturia Keystep (melody), recorded into AUM on an iPad via iConnectAUDIO4+ interface, with EOS2 reverb and Dubstation 2 delay. The Eurorack case was made by me and inspired by the Moog Model 15. Filmed on a Lumix GH-4 and iPhone SE, edited in Final Cut X on an elderly Crashbook Pro."

VINTAGE (2000) WALDORF SYNTH CATALOG

Note: Auction links are affiliate links for which the site may be compensated.

via this auction

"This is a rare twelve page (including covers) year 2000 vintage Waldorf Electronics "Enthusiasts Synthesizing Machines" catalog I picked up at the Anaheim NAMM show during the time I was designing synths for another company. I was so impressed with the graphic design that I have kept it in excellent condition since then.

The colors are quite solid and the arc diecut on the the right is quite striking (and I am not ashamed to say I used that style cut in a car audio catalog a couple of years later).

The style and font choices were quite progressive and advanced for the time. The catalog was designed by Alex Hartmann DesignBox which also did the industrial design for the synths... EBay is blocking my link to an interview with him about it, but Alex is interviewed here about his work for Waldorf at synthtopia (dot) com... just google "DesignBox" "Waldorf" and "Alex Hartmann" and you will find it)

For both synth historians, industrial designers and graphic designers this is a part of history you will probably never find for sale again.

In the images in this listing, I am showing only the first few pages in the catalog but the remaining pages are similarly intense and beautiful and also in great condition."

NISSIN C-16 CUP NOODLE Sampler/Synth KEYTAR

Note: Auction links are affiliate links for which the site may be compensated.

via this auction

"NISSIN C-16 CUP NOODLE Digital Sampling Synthesizer

it's a special Keytar edition of CASIO SK-1 sampler

made very limited quantity as prize item in '80s

so not sold in anywhere those days

it has special hand grip and CUP NOODLE, DIGITAL SYNTHESIZER Logo

function is same as famous CASIO SK-1.

it's very hard to find even in Japan nowadays "
